The purpose of the SRW is to develop ways to improve fuel efficiency and environmental performance of vehicle engines by improving systems of supply and regulation and rational use of alternative fuels. Methods of research - calculation-theoretical and experimental. The first section. The analysis of literary sources on the application of alternative types of fuels in the ICE is carried out. Experimental studies on the addition of an inert additive CO2 to gas fuel have been carried out. Experimental studies on the addition of water-hydrogen gas to the fuel-air mixture of the gasoline engine have been carried out. With the help of polynomial models, the gasoline engine, when added to the hydrogen-containing gas, is described as a consumer of fuel and air and a source of emissions of harmful substances. The second section. The influence of the method of disconnection of the cylinder group (transition from standard throttling to the combined method) on the fuel efficiency of the gasoline engine and vehicles in service is investigated. The third section. Experimental studies were conducted to determine the influence of air temperature on fuel economy and emission of harmful substances in the EG of a carburettor with spark ignition of the MEMZ-245 of the ZAZ-1102 vehicle during its warm-up in road conditions. The efficiency of the catalytic converter's heating after the cold engine start has been evaluated. Modeling of heat losses of automobile gasoline engine in operating conditions was carried out. An estimation of efficiency of thermoelectric utilization of thermal energy of ICE is carried out. The fourth section. The results of investigations of electronic Hainzmann speed regulators for different settings of the PID control algorithm are carried out, calculations are made on the mathematical model of the intrinsic electronic speed controller with PID-regulation, the further use of this type of regulator is substantiated.
